Henry Schein, Inc. (NASDAQ: HSIC) stands at the forefront of the healthcare sector, specializing in the medical distribution industry. With a market capitalization of $10.01 billion, this Melville, New York-based company has established itself as a key player in providing healthcare products and services to a diverse range of office-based dental and medical practitioners worldwide.

Henry Schein’s strategic partnership with GoTu Technology exemplifies its commitment to addressing industry challenges, such as staffing shortages in dental practices. This collaboration is a testament to the company’s proactive approach in enhancing its service offerings and staying ahead in an ever-evolving healthcare landscape.

Founded in 1932, Henry Schein’s long-standing history and continuous adaptation to market dynamics make it a compelling option for investors. Its broad portfolio, spanning infection-control products, dental and medical consumables, practice management software, and more, ensures diversified revenue streams and mitigates sector-specific risks.
